Matte Wrap have this superb quality to absorb light and signify your ride as a solid. They have a sandy feel with a rough texture to give a presentation of being dull and rather toned down. Matte vinyl wraps are often applied in a spectrum of hues.
Carbon Fiber Wraps is Incredibly strong and lightweight; this vinyl wrap is long-lasting and amazing at protecting the motorbike. The weave pattern of carbon fiber improves the overall sporty look of the Ninja. Visually, the vinyl has a sensitive texture to the entire finish.
Carbon fiber vinyl films are also available in various forms like gloss and matte. Each variant shows a very distinct look towards the texture elaborating the entire body of the bike. For a successful wrap job, it is imperative to know the exact dimension of your ride. This helps in buying the right amount of vinyl and cutting it accordingly. The length of the Ninja is 84 inches (2115mm).
Are you planning on wrapping the bike entirely? If yes, we recommend that you invest about 8 yards (7.5 meters) of vinyl. If your project is DIY, then we would recommend around 9 yards of vinyl just in case there are minor errors which usually occur like bubbles under the wrap or an unfit placement of the wrap itself.

The Kawasaki Ninja 650 has a build like no other. The average cost of vinyl wrapping the bike is proportional to the parts of the bike that have to be wrapped.
A DIY project will be cheaper as there are no labor costs incurred, although if you do decide to hire a vendor or a garage, according to the quality of the Vinyl and the dimensions selected to be wrapped, you are looking at a price range of around $1,000-$3,000 inclusive of labor.

Q. How long does a vinyl wrap last?
3-4 years is generally considered to be the lifeline of a wrap keeping in mind that the bike is being taken care of properly.
